Bakunetsu Dodge Ball Fighters (爆熱ドッジボールファイターズ, meaning "Burning Heat Dodgeball Fighters") is a 2001 sports game developed by Million and published by Atlus for the Nintendo Game Boy Advance.
Key Details:
Platform: Game Boy Advance (GBA)
Release:
- Japan: March 21, 2001
- North America: June 10, 2001 (as Super Dodge Ball Advance)
- Europe: 2001 (as Super Dodge Ball Advance)
Developer: Million Co., Ltd. (also credited as Alpha Unit)
Publisher: Atlus (Japan/North America), Ubi Soft (Europe)
Genre: Sports / Team Sports
Bakunetsu Dodge Ball Fighters is a fast-paced dodgeball game and a spin-off of the Super Dodge Ball series, licensed by Million Co., Ltd., the successor to Technōs Japan. Set in the year 20XX where dodgeball has become the world's number one sport, players compete in tournaments to prove their team is the best. The game features multiple international teams, each consisting of eight members with seven allowed to play - four in the inner court and three on the outer court. Each character has unique stats including Throw Power, Throw Speed, Throw Control, Agility, Jump, Catch, Dodge, Toughness, Will, and Stamina. Players can execute 50 different special throws, including Dash Super Throws and Jump Super Throws, as well as tag team attacks that deal extra damage. The game includes a story mode where players compete to become champions, and supports multiplayer for up to four players via link cable. The international version renamed teams to include various nationalities, while the Japanese version featured more Japan-centric teams.
